poll() function is now a static method in python, this is more correct, matching C where the operator is not created to run poll.
def poll(self, context): ...
is now...
@staticmethod
def poll(context): ...
Pythons way of doing static methods is a bit odd but cant be helped :|
This does make subclassing poll functions with COMPAT_ENGINES break, so had to modify quite a few scripts for this.
Note: this is tested and work with metaclass registering. If it doesn't work with registering lists (as currently in svn), I can still commit the metaclass method...
- multires cache files and image .tex cache support in dependency list
- Compare md5 of files before using a local copy (not one transfered by netrender). Could be changed to a simpler CRC if speed is an issue. The goal is not to have a strong crypto signature but just to detect outdated local files.
- Reduce slave timeout to 5 minutes (down from 30). Slaves should report at most every 30s, there's no reason for a value to be that high.
- Reorder the presentation tables on the main web page (job list is more important)
- Collapse dependency list by default on job page (only show main file and headers for other files, point cache and fluid cache)
- Slave option (default: True) to also output render log to the console (as well as the usual copy to the master)
